Abstract
The relative importance of duration of diabetes before and after 13 yr of age as a risk factor for retinopathy was investigated using data from 200 persons who were younger than 26 yr of age. These persons were identified in a population-based study of diabetic retinopathy in southern Wisconsin in 1980–1982. Retinopathy was found in 9% of persons who were younger than 13 yr and in 34% of persons who were 13 yr or older and had been diagnosed at or after 13 yr.
